donna has been kind enough to post three pictures i took of a local
bombax
[probably b. malabarcum, but who knows] in bloom. the bombax, a native
of
tropical asia is, oddly enough, deciduous. it blooms profusely at this
time
of year [before leafing out]. the flowers, which are borne in
clusters,
are
5" to 8" across and have that clear succulence of cactus and waterlily
blooms.
